DG Azevêdo underlines critical role of IP laws in supporting growth and development
The framing and enforcement of intellectual property (IP) laws has a significant impact on global growth and development, said Director-General Roberto Azevêdo at the closing session of the IP Researchers Europe Conference held in Geneva on 29 June. He underlined that IP has a big role in particular in helping to generate the innovations that will be needed to achieve the Sustainable Development Goals. The conference was integrated with the annual WIPO-WTO Colloquium for IP Teachers, which brought together participants from 26 countries from 18 to 29 June.
